    The Colombia Championship is a golf tournament on the U.S.-based Korn Ferry Tour.It was first played in 2010 at The Country Club of Bogotá in Bogotá, Colombia.The 2025 purse was US$1,000,000, with $180,000 going to the winner.

    The Panama Championship is a golf tournament on the Korn Ferry Tour. It is played annually at Panama Golf Club in Panama City, Panama. It is one of several tournaments on the Korn Ferry Tour held outside the United States. The 2023 purse was $1,000,000.
